Output c72fa6a53f8dea0a90bf598c63e630d32cda3413260a8bdfa66ade9c49649bed:19

value
30049
script pubkey
OP_0 OP_PUSHBYTES_20 863273d740bfb17251639b4e9f6b0077edb03c12
address
bc1qsce8846qh7chy5trnd8f76cqwlkmq0qjtgq4a4
transaction
c72fa6a53f8dea0a90bf598c63e630d32cda3413260a8bdfa66ade9c49649bed
confirmations
21580
spent
true